Recent news has come to light that WWE talent Roman Reigns was seen to be visibly distraught backstage after the events of an unplanned spot between himself and Kevin Owens. Those within earshot of Reigns can confirm that he believed one of his eardrums had been ruptured and, alluding to the fact that it was an unplanned trigger, was understandably irate about the situation.

Despite what was planned to occur, Reigns did not participate in the press conference that followed the “Survivor Series” event. Other performers familiar with the scene expressed disbelief that there would be any extended rivalry between Owens and Reigns; most believed that the severity of Reigns’ reaction to the injury was fleeting, arising from the heat of the moment.

It remains unclear what sort of situation was the trigger for Reigns’ displeasure. The only moments where Owens and Reigns collaborated during the actual Survivor Series event were close to its end. Owens delivered a slap to Reigns’ face and then the two men engaged in a period of trading blow for blow. Romans landed a Superman punch against Owens and Owens went into a combination of a superkick, into a pop-up powerbomb and finishing with a stunner. Sami Zayn then intervened during Owens’ pin, contributing to the climax of the match where Zayn delivered a low blow and a “Helluva Kick,” Zayn’s signature move, against Owens.

When an eardrum becomes ruptured or perforated, tearing arises within the tissue that separates the ear canal from the middle ear. This sort of problem can lead to hearing loss and even leave the middle ear susceptible to infection. While it is possible for a ruptured eardrum to recover from such trauma after a few weeks, especially traumatic examples may require surgical intervention or a patch to mend. The main causes of a ruptured eardrum would be an infection within the middle ear, rapid changes in pressure while traveling between levels of high altitude, trauma from close proximity to loud noises, puncturing from the insertion of a foreign object or, the most likely case with Reigns, some intense head trauma.
